| 1 Day in Anger and Stress Management |
| |
| Because you are working with all types of people that come in various shapes and sizes and with limited resources in a confined workplace in a congested country, there are many hot-button issues that triggered you into anger easily. Everyone sees the world through their own rose-tinted glasses. Other than being a dessert hermit, there is no way to avoid interacting with people and issues. From young, we are taught and conditioned to response these triggers with anger. Fortunately, there are other techniques to resolve your anger and other responses to manage your issues. |
| |
| Learning Objectives |
| |
At the end of this 1-day interactive workshop, you will be able to:
• Appreciate the cause and value of anger
• Managing your emotions during anger and stress
• Use different techniques and strategies to dissipate your anger |
